Crawlspace waterproofing services involve the installation of systems designed to prevent water intrusion and manage moisture in the area beneath a building. This typically includes the application of vapor barriers, the installation of sump pumps, and the sealing of foundation cracks to create a dry, stable environment. These measures help reduce the risk of water dam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ration caused by excess moisture seeping into the crawlspace. Proper waterproofing can also contribute to improved indoor air quality by limiting mold and mildew development that thrive in damp conditions.

The primary problems addressed by crawlspace waterproofing are excess moisture, flooding, and water infiltration. These issues can lead to a range of property concerns, including wood rot, pest infestations, and compromised foundation integrity. By controlling moisture levels and preventing water from entering the crawlspace, waterproofing services help preserve the structural soundness of a building and protect it from costly repairs. Additionally, a dry crawlspace can enhance energy efficiency by preventing humidity from affecting the home's heating and cooling systems.

Properties that typically benefit from crawlspace waterproofing include residential homes, especially those in areas prone to heavy rainfall or high humidity. Commercial buildings with underground or partially underground spaces may also require waterproofing to maintain a stable environment and prevent water-related issues. Older properties with aging foundations often seek waterproofing solutions to address existing vulnerabilities, while new constructions may incorporate waterproofing measures during initial development to ensure long-term durability.

The overview below groups typical Crawlspace Waterproofing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lockport,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Labor Costs - The cost for professional crawlspace waterproofing labor typ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the size and condition of the space. Larger or more complex projects may incur higher fees.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Material Expenses - Materials such as sump pumps, vapor barriers, and sealants generally add between $500 and $2,500 to the overall cost. The choice of materials impacts the total, with higher-end options increasing expenses.

Project Size - Smaller crawlspaces may cost around $1,000 to $3,000 for waterproofing services, while larger or more extensive areas can range from $3,500 to $8,000. The size and accessibility of the space influence the final price.

Additional Services - Extra services like drainage improvements or mold remediation can add $500 to $2,000 or more to the project. These costs vary based on the scope of work required by local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is crawlspace waterproofing? Crawlspace waterproofing involves procedures to prevent water intrusion and manage moisture levels beneath a building to protect the foundation and improve indoor air quality.

Why should homeowners consider crawlspace waterproofing? Proper waterproofing can help prevent mold growth, structural damage, and reduce humidity issues within the home.

What methods are used for crawlspace waterproofing? Local service providers may use techniques such as sealing vents, installing vapor barriers, and applying waterproof coatings to walls and floors.

How can I tell if my crawlspace needs waterproofing? Signs include persistent dampness, mold or musty odors, and visible water pooling or leaks in the crawlspace area.
